Форум 1С
Программистам, бухгалтерам, администраторам, пользователям
Задай вопрос - получи решение проблемы
24 ноя 2024, 17:20

Ошибка при обновлении

Автор Екатерина Новичок, 30 авг 2017, 09:19

0 Пользователей и 1 гость просматривают эту тему.

Екатерина Новичок

Добрый день! Помогите пожалуйста, мучаюсь с обновлением конфигурации 1С:Технический расчетный центр водоканала. При обновлении происходит следующая ошибка (скриншот). Пробовала цф-ник ставить тоже самое выдает, как исправить?:(

AIFrame

Смотря что изменилось в этом регистре.
Самый простой вариант - очистите его.
Посложнее - посмотреть, что поменяли в измерениях (или поменяли периодичность с секунды на день, например) и определить, какие записи при обновлении теряют уникальность.
И относительно простой - выгрузить регистр в файл, очистить, обновить базу и пытаться загрузить записи. Тут уже нужно просто понимать, что это за регистр, как используется и какими данными можно пренебречь или как их сконсолидировать, чтобы сохранить нужную информацию.

Екатерина Новичок

Цитата: AIFrame от 30 авг 2017, 09:29
Смотря что изменилось в этом регистре.

Дело в том что я уже подряд обновила 8 релизов (много было пропущено обновлений) и только на 9 релизе такая ошибка в регистре, изменения в базу не вносились
Добавлено: 30 авг 2017, 09:35


Тестирование и исправление тоже проводила, не помогло

SGIRG

Екатерина, прочтите еще раз сообщение выше. Кроме описанных вариантов, других вы не найдете.
В Вашей ИБ нет ошибок, просто изменился принцип хранения данных в регистре.

oleg-x

Цитата: Екатерина Новичок от 30 авг 2017, 09:34
Цитата: AIFrame от 30 авг 2017, 09:29
Смотря что изменилось в этом регистре.

Дело в том что я уже подряд обновила 8 релизов (много было пропущено обновлений) и только на 9 релизе такая ошибка в регистре, изменения в базу не вносились
Добавлено: 30 авг 2017, 09:35


Тестирование и исправление тоже проводила, не помогло
В этой ошибке ничего страшного нет, а в предыдущих обновлениях её могло не быть, так как данный регистр не изменялся, соответственно ошибки и не выдавал.
Помог, нажми спасибо. Не помог, нажми спасибо :-)
Если у Вас есть проблема, то её уже кто то решил @Yandex, @Google

Екатерина Новичок

Где то можно найти бесплатную обработку для очистки регистра или сверки дублей? весь интернет уже перелазила, только платные

SGIRG

Погуглить что-то типа: "Как очистить записи регистра сведений", найти кучу примеров, применить их в модуле самодельной обработки. Даже у незнающего человека, с учетом непредвиденных обстоятельств, думаю уйдет не более часа.

Екатерина Новичок

Все получилось. Откатила на три релиза назад, и накатила цфник, все встало,  хотя раньше и это не помогало, ничего не понимаю :dfbsdfbsdf: :xfbnsdfb:

oleg-x

Так делать не стоит, если 1С решит удалить реквизит, то вы таким способом потеряете данные. Если конечно накатили не сравнением и объединением.
Пример:
Был реквизит 1, в обновление добавили реквизит 2.
Регламентное задание после обновления перенесла значения из реквизита 1 в реквизит 2.
В следующем обновление реквизит 2 был удален.
А если загрузить конфигурацию за несколько релизов, то реквизит 1 будет утерян, а реквизит 2 пустой.
Помог, нажми спасибо. Не помог, нажми спасибо :-)
Если у Вас есть проблема, то её уже кто то решил @Yandex, @Google

Теги:

Похожие темы (5)

Рейтинг@Mail.ru

Поиск